November 2, 2015: Mandarin Oriental, Munich is introducing the much acclaimed cuisine of internationally celebrated Chef Nobuyuki (Nobu) Matsuhisa with the opening of Matsuhisa restaurant in the hotel in late November. Destined to become the country’s chicest culinary hotspot, the restaurant will follow the same successful format as the original Matsuhisa in Beverly Hills and the chef’s five other exclusive outposts around the world.
Offering Chef Nobu’s renowned ‘New Style Japanese-Peruvian’ cuisine, the menu will feature signature dishes such as the legendary Black Cod and Yellowfin Tuna Sashimi with Jalapeños, alongside Grilled Lamb, cooked over Tealeaves, with Peruvian Anticucho Sauce, as well as traditionally prepared Sushi.
Matsuhisa, Munich will accommodate 95 guests and will also feature a semi-private dining space for up to 10 people. Guests can experience the essence of Nobu’s cuisine with ‘omakase’ – an innovative multi-course menu selected by the Chef on the day to surprise and delight guests. Furthermore, the restaurant will feature an exclusive eight-seat live cooking counter where the chef will prepare Nobu’s famous dishes directly for guests.
To complement the new restaurant, Mandarin Oriental, Munich will launch TheBar31, featuring a rounded stone bar with an oversized freestanding champagne cooler as its centrepiece. Elegantly designed with moss, bronze and petrol blue interiors, the bar will exude a sophisticated atmosphere that evolves from relaxed to vibrant as evening approaches. Cocktails made by head mixologist and bar manager, Doreen Philipp, will be served alongside delicious bar snacks, including signature Matsuhisa dishes.
